Yesterday Mike and I went to get our marriage license. Do this sooner if you want to have it registered at some place cool like San Francisco county =). I checked and they only take appointments and all were taken for August, the next availability being in September. City hall in SF is so nice and it would be fun to take some pictures there holding our marriage license. But anyways we ended up going to register in San Mateo County instead which has their office located in Redwood city so that was fine.
